Cotton Seed Treatment Market Overview

Cotton Seed Treatment Market (USD Million)

Cotton Seed Treatment Market was valued at USD 567.69 million cin the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 1,193.56 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 11.2%.

The Cotton Seed Treatment Market continues to emerge as a vital component of agricultural productivity, driven by the need for healthier crops and better yields. Currently, more than 70% of cotton farmers integrate seed treatment methods to safeguard their crops from diseases, pests, and environmental stress, ensuring enhanced germination and improved field performance.

Increasing Adoption of Protective Solutions
A significant portion of farmers, estimated at over 60%, prefer chemical treatments for effective disease and pest resistance. Meanwhile, biological alternatives have grown to nearly 15% of the market, reflecting the rising demand for environmentally sustainable farming practices. This dual preference demonstrates the shift toward balancing effectiveness with sustainability.

Boosting Yields and Profitability
Treated cotton seeds are shown to improve productivity by approximately 20%, offering farmers higher crop survival rates and better returns. As awareness spreads about the cost-effectiveness of these treatments, adoption continues to rise among growers who seek both resilience and profitability in their farming practices.

Sustainability Driving Innovation
Eco-conscious farming trends show that about 30% of cotton growers are adopting bio-based treatments to reduce chemical inputs. These alternatives not only safeguard crops but also align with global efforts toward sustainable agriculture. Such practices are gradually reshaping the seed treatment landscape.

Technological Innovations Strengthening the Market
Around 25% of newly developed treatment solutions integrate advanced features such as multi-pest resistance, enhanced nutrient uptake, and drought tolerance. These innovations highlight how the cotton seed treatment industry is evolving toward more holistic solutions, reinforcing its role in advancing cotton cultivation efficiency and sustainability.
